# Copyright (c) 2011 The Chromium OS Authors. # # S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+ # """Terminal utilities This module handles terminal interaction including ANSI color codes. """ import os import sys # Selection of when we want our output to be colored COLOR_IF_TERMINAL, COLOR_ALWAYS, COLOR_NEVER = range(3) # Initially, we are set up to print to the terminal print_test_mode = False print_test_list = [] class PrintLine: """A line of text output Members: text: Text line that was printed newline: True to output a newline after the text colour: Text colour to use """ def __init__(self, text, newline, colour): self.text = text self.newline = newline self.colour = colour def __str__(self): return 'newline=%s, colour=%s, text=%s' % (self.newline, self.colour, self.text) def Print(text='', newline=True, colour=None): """Handle a line of output to the terminal. In test mode this is recorded in a list. Otherwise it is output to the terminal. Args: text: Text to print newline: True to add a new line at the end of the text colour: Colour to use for the text """ if print_test_mode: print_test_list.append(PrintLine(text, newline, colour)) else: if colour: col = Color() text = col.Color(colour, text) print text, if newline: print def SetPrintTestMode(): """Go into test mode, where all printing is recorded""" global print_test_mode print_test_mode = True def GetPrintTestLines(): """Get a list of all lines output through Print() Returns: A list of PrintLine objects """ global print_test_list ret = print_test_list print_test_list = [] return ret def EchoPrintTestLines(): """Print out the text lines collected""" for line in print_test_list: if line.colour: col = Color() print col.Color(line.colour, line.text), else: print line.text, if line.newline: print class Color(object): """Conditionally wraps text in ANSI color escape sequences.""" BLACK, RED, GREEN, YELLOW, BLUE, MAGENTA, CYAN, WHITE = range(8) BOLD = -1 BRIGHT_START = '\033[1;%dm' NORMAL_START = '\033[22;%dm' BOLD_START = '\033[1m' RESET = '\033[0m' def __init__(self, colored=COLOR_IF_TERMINAL): """Create a new Color object, optionally disabling color output. Args: enabled: True if color output should be enabled. If False then this class will not add color codes at all. """ try: self._enabled = (colored == COLOR_ALWAYS or (colored == COLOR_IF_TERMINAL and os.isatty(sys.stdout.fileno()))) except: self._enabled = False def Start(self, color, bright=True): """Returns a start color code. Args: color: Color to use, .e.g BLACK, RED, etc. Returns: If color is enabled, returns an ANSI sequence to start the given color, otherwise returns empty string """ if self._enabled: base = self.BRIGHT_START if bright else self.NORMAL_START return base % (color + 30) return '' def Stop(self): """Retruns a stop color code. Returns: If color is enabled, returns an ANSI color reset sequence, otherwise returns empty string """ if self._enabled: return self.RESET return '' def Color(self, color, text, bright=True): """Returns text with conditionally added color escape sequences. Keyword arguments: color: Text color -- one of the color constants defined in this class. text: The text to color. Returns: If self._enabled is False, returns the original text. If it's True, returns text with color escape sequences based on the value of color. """ if not self._enabled: return text if color == self.BOLD: start = self.BOLD_START else: base = self.BRIGHT_START if bright else self.NORMAL_START start = base % (color + 30) return start + text + self.RESET
